Digital Radiography and 3D Imaging
Digital radiography and 3D imaging are reinventing the area of pediatric dentistry, allowing for more accurate and efficient medical diagnoses and therapy preparation. With digital radiography, conventional X-ray films are replaced by electronic sensors that capture photos of teeth and surrounding frameworks. mouse click the following post uses many benefits, such as decreased radiation direct exposure and instant image availability.
By removing the demand for movie handling, digital radiography conserves time and boosts process in a pediatric dental practice. Additionally, 3D imaging provides a three-dimensional view of a youngster's mouth, permitting dental professionals to evaluate dental abnormalities, evaluate orthodontic treatment demands, and prepare for complicated treatments with better accuracy.
This advanced imaging technology boosts the overall high quality of treatment given to young patients, making it an important device in modern pediatric dentistry.

Virtual Reality in Pediatric Dentistry
Pediatric dental care has included virtual reality modern technology to boost the oral experience for young individuals.
By submersing children in an online globe throughout their oral visits, dental professionals intend to minimize anxiety and concern associated with dental procedures. With virtual reality headsets, youngsters can be delivered to an enjoyable and appealing atmosphere, such as an undersea adventure or a magical woodland. This disturbance technique assists to divert their interest from the dental procedures, minimizing anxiety and improving their total experience.
Moreover, virtual reality can also be utilized for educational purposes, permitting kids to read more concerning dental health and oral treatment in an interactive and entertaining means. By incorporating virtual reality right into pediatric dentistry, dental gos to come to be extra satisfying and much less daunting for youngsters, promoting much better dental wellness routines and long-lasting oral treatment.
